Oracle 11g rac开启归档

查看目前归档状态

#节点1 ykws1

SQL> archive log list;

Database log mode No Archive Mode

Automatic archival Disabled

Archive destination USE_DB_RECOVERY_FILE_DEST

Oldest online log sequence 3098

Current log sequence 3099

#节点2 ykws2

SQL> archive log list

Database log mode No Archive Mode

Automatic archival Disabled

Archive destination USE_DB_RECOVERY_FILE_DEST

Oldest online log sequence 439

Current log sequence 440

以下命令如无说明均在一个节点上执行,以节点一为例。

查看集群下的所有实例状态:

SQL> select instance_name,host_name,status from gv$instance;

INSTANCE_NAME HOST_NAME STATUS

------------------------ ------------------------------------------- ------------

ykws1 ykwsrac1 OPEN

ykws2 ykwsrac2 OPEN

查看集群配置:

SQL> show parameter cluster;

NAME TYPE VALUE

------------------------------------ -------------- ------------------

cluster_database boolean TRUE

cluster_database_instances integer 2

cluster_interconnects string

查看数据库名称

SQL> select name from v$database;

NAME

---------

YKWS

备份spfile文件

SQL> create pfile='/u01/app/oracle/product/11.2.0/db_1/dbs/oraykws1_bak.ora' from spfile;

File created.

设置节点一脱离集群,重启后生效

SQL> alter system set cluster_database=false scope=spfile sid='*';

System altered.

切换到grid用户下,停止数据库而后将数据库启动至mount状态来启动归档。

[root@ykwsrac1 ~]# su - grid

[grid@ykwsrac1 ~]$ srvctl stop database -d YKWS

[grid@ykwsrac1 ~]$ srvctl start instance -d YKWS -i ykws1 -o mount

SQL> select instance_name,status from v$instance;

INSTANCE_NAME STATUS

---------------- ------------

ykws1 MOUNTED

启动归档

SQL> alter database archivelog;

Database altered.

将节点一加入集群,重启后生效

SQL> alter system set cluster_database=true scope=spfile sid='*';

System altered.

在grid用户下重启集群数据库

[grid@ykwsrac1 ~]$ srvctl stop database -d YKWS

[grid@ykwsrac1 ~]$ srvctl start database -d YKWS

查询归档状态

#节点1 ykws1

SQL> archive log list;

Database log mode Archive Mode

Automatic archival Enabled

Archive destination USE_DB_RECOVERY_FILE_DEST

Oldest online log sequence 3098

Next log sequence to archive 3099

Current log sequence 3099

#节点2 ykws2

SQL> archive log list;

Database log mode Archive Mode

Automatic archival Enabled

Archive destination USE_DB_RECOVERY_FILE_DEST

Oldest online log sequence 440

Next log sequence to archive 441

Current log sequence 441

到此为止,数据库归档已经启动了。此时的归档日志还是存放在默认路径下接下来修改归档日志存放路径。

将归档路径修改为ASM磁盘下,先在grid用户下查看ASM磁盘状态、路径

[grid@ykwsrac1 ~]$ asmcmd

ASMCMD> lsdg

State Type Rebal Sector Block AU Total_MB Free_MB Req_mir_free_MB Usable_file_MB Offline_disks Voting_files Name

MOUNTED EXTERN N 512 4096 1048576 3276800 3273554 0 3273554 0 N DATA/

MOUNTED EXTERN N 512 4096 1048576 819200 818856 0 818856 0 N FRA/

MOUNTED HIGH N 512 4096 1048576 153600 152344 61440 30301 0 Y OCR/

将归档日志路径修改为+FRA/磁盘组下,设置为立即并永久生效。

SQL> alter system set log_archive_dest_1='location=+FRA/' scope=both;

System altered.

查询修改后结果

#节点1 ykws1

SQL> ARCHIVE LOG LIST;

Database log mode Archive Mode

Automatic archival Enabled

Archive destination +FRA

Oldest online log sequence 3098

Next log sequence to archive 3099

Current log sequence 3099

#节点2 ykws2

SQL> ARCHIVE LOG LIST

Database log mode Archive Mode

Automatic archival Enabled

Archive destination +FRA

Oldest online log sequence 440

Next log sequence to archive 441

Current log sequence 441

注:修改归档文件名格式--alter system set log_archive_format='arc_%S_%T_%R.log' scope=spfile;

(log_archive_format为静态参数,必须scope=spfile,重启数据库后生效.)

Oracle 11g rac开启归档的更多相关文章

  1. 11g RAC开启归档模式

    1.关闭集群数据库 [oracle@rac01-+ASM1 ~]$ srvctl stop database -d rac 2.开启节点一数据库到mount状态 SQL> startup mou ...

  2. 测试Oracle 11gr2 RAC 非归档模式下,offline drop数据文件后的数据库的停止与启动测试全过程

    测试Oracle 11gr2 RAC 非归档模式下,offline drop数据文件后的数据库的停止与启动测试全过程 最近系统出现问题,由于数据库产生的日志量太大无法开启归档模式,导致offline的 ...

  3. [转帖]Oracle 11G RAC For Windows 2008 R2部署手册

    Oracle 11G RAC For Windows 2008 R2部署手册(亲测,成功实施多次) https://www.cnblogs.com/yhfssp/p/7821593.html 总体规划 ...

  4. Oracle 11g RAC运维总结

    转至:https://blog.csdn.net/qq_41944882/article/details/103560879 1 术语解释1.1 高可用(HA)什么是高可用?顾名思义我们能轻松地理解是 ...

  5. Oracle 11g RAC 环境下单实例非缺省监听及端口配置

    如果在Oracle 11g RAC环境下使用dbca创建单实例数据库后,Oracle会自动将其注册到缺省的1521端口及监听器.大多数情况下我们使用的为非缺省监听器以及非缺省的监听端口.而且在Orac ...

  6. 11g RAC 更改归档模式 ,归档文件存放在ASM 磁盘组(转载)

    11g RAC 更改归档模式 ASM 本实验有两个节点tip01,tip02oracle_sid 分别是 tips1,tips2 1.在节点1 tip01上执行[root@tip01 ~]# su - ...

  7. 转载:细说oracle 11g rac 的ip地址

    本文转载自:细说oracle 11g rac 的ip地址 http://blog.sina.com.cn/s/blog_4fe6d4250102v5fa.html 以前搭建oracle rac的时候( ...

  8. Oracle 11g Rac 用rman实现把本地数据文件迁移到ASM共享存储中

    在Oracle Rac环境中,数据文件都是要存放在ASM共享存储上的,这样两个节点才能同时访问.而当你在某一节点下把数据文件创建在本地磁盘的时候,那么在另一节点上要访问该数据文件的时候就会报错,因为找 ...

  9. 【Oracle 集群】Oracle 11G RAC教程之集群安装(七)

    Oracle 11G RAC集群安装(七) 概述:写下本文档的初衷和动力,来源于上篇的<oracle基本操作手册>.oracle基本操作手册是作者研一假期对oracle基础知识学习的汇总. ...

随机推荐

  1. 3)小案例三,加乐前端入口index.php

    之前的代码没有什么改动,唯一改动的就是我在之前的目录结构中加了  index.php作为前端的入口文件 目前,我的文件目录关系是: 然后我的index.php代码内容是: <?php /** * ...

  2. VisualStudio2010配置使用Halcon

    电脑系统环境变量(path): %HALCONROOT%\bin\x86sse2-win32;%HALCONROOT%\bin\x64-win64;%HALCONROOT%\bin\dotnet20; ...

  3. 使用 FreeMarker模板 Springboot 发送邮件

    四.使用 FreeMarker模板 HTML 标签的字符串拼接是一件很棘手的事.因为在你的大脑中解析HTML标签并想象它在渲染时会是什么样子是挺困难的.而将HTML混合在Java代码中又会使得这个问题 ...

  4. cs231n spring 2017 lecture5 Convolutional Neural Networks

    1. 之前课程里,一个32*32*3的图像被展成3072*1的向量,左乘大小为10*3072的权重矩阵W,可以得到一个10*1的得分,分别对应10类标签. 在Convolution Layer里,图像 ...

  5. python与正则不得不说的故事

    今日所得 正则表达式 re模块 正则表达式:字符 元字符 匹配内容 . 匹配除换行符以外的任意字符 \w 匹配字母或数字或下划线 \s 匹配任意的空白符 \d 匹配数字 \n 匹配一个换行符 \t 匹 ...

  6. hadoop集群搭建(docker)

    背景 目前在一家快递公司工作,因项目需要,对大数据平台做个深入的了解.工欲利其器必先利其器,在网上找了许多教程,然后自己搭建一个本地的环境并记录下来,增加一些印象. 环境搭建 1)Ubuntu doc ...

  7. the extent of|fill in|find itimpossible to|something|the other day|Be man enough to do sth/for sth|cure sb of |draw out| gone over|made for | see someone off,|

    area or length; amount 面积,范围:长度:数量 We don't yet know the extent of his injuries (= how bad his injur ...

  8. JVM笔记(一)

    <ignore_js_op> Class Loader类加载器负责加载class文件,class文件在文件开头有特定的文件标识,并且ClassLoader只负责class文件的加载,至于它 ...

  9. 吴裕雄--python学习笔记:BeautifulSoup模块

    import re import requests from bs4 import BeautifulSoup req_obj = requests.get('https://www.baidu.co ...

  10. lower_bound()函数使用

    lower_bound()函数需要加头文件#include<algorithm>,其基本用途是查找(返回)有序区间中第一个大于或等于给定值的元素的位置,其中排序规则可以通过二元关系来表示. ...